about

While many artists Domi’s age feel compelled to write music oversaturated with complex harmonies and dense arrangements, “Stories from Solitude” proves that Domi developed the maturity and bravery to let this music, characterized by catchy melodies, infectious swing, and joyful ensemble interplay, be enough - and the results speak for themselves. The record’s title speaks to the inspiration Domi finds from being alone with her thoughts in picturesque natural places - if you know anything about her, you know that she is happiest sailing down a snowy mountain range on a pair of skis. On this occasion, however, she is joined by two fine musical companions in pianist Spencer Zweifel and drummer Bobby Wiens. Zweifel’s fluid technique and dynamic touch breathes life into Edson’s melodies, and his solos always enhance the mood of the piece. Wiens clearly (and rightly) prioritizes swinging above all else to great result, and his tasteful accompaniment pushes Edson and Zweifel to greater heights. As for the bassist, Edson commands a massive tone and lives in the pocket. Her solos are sensible, laid-back, and always tinged with the blues. While the trio’s performances of songbook tunes on this date all serve the compositions well, this record shines in large part because of Edson’s development as a composer. She has learned how to take stories and experiences from her life and converts them into songs, weaving tales for her listeners much like she would in conversation.
“In Waltzed Minnie” is a playful, delightfully lopsided romp through the changes to “In Walked Bud” inspired by Edson’s new kitten, Minnie, who can’t help but trip over her own feet. “Panoramic” evokes a breathtaking 360° mountain scene near the top of one of her favorite skiing spots with its serene melody. “Killarney Glen, inspired by a forested park that Edson played at when she was a child, offers a pleasant, easy-swinging tune and wonderful solo work from all three members. “Crocos,” Edson’s tribute to her mother’s unusual crockpot taco recipe, is a soulful, simple and catchy tune. “For Col Tom Blue” is a moving elegy for a friend’s cat who passed before his time. And, if there was any doubt who Edson’s most important influences are, just listen through the trio romp through “Domi’s New Blues” and check out some of Edson’s Ray Brown-isms. At a time when young musicians are searching high and low for the next hip thing, Domi reminds us that perhaps the hippest thing of all is to be yourself while sticking to the things that make jazz such incredible music in the first place - and in that regard, “Stories From Solitude” is a great success.
-Denin Slage-Koch

credits

released September 22, 2022

Domi Edson - Bass
Spencer Zweifel - Piano
Bobby Wiens - Drums

Recorded by Kevin Lee
Mixed by Loren Dorland
Mastered by Stevin McNamara

Album art by Tali Edson

Domi Edson is an emerging force in jazz education, leadership, and performance. Originally from Seattle and now residing in Denver, Domi has performed at Dazzle, Nocturne, Frankie's Jazz Club, The Royal Room, Seattle radio station KNKX, and at multiple Jazz Education Network conferences with Central Washington University Jazz Band 1 and the 2020 Sisters in Jazz Combo. ... more
